Ticket: staging env broke after the Copperfen image-slimming pass. We stripped ca-certificates and the shell from the runner image, which is fine, but someone also dropped the env bootstrap script, so the trimmed container comes up with no vault config at all. Fix is to restore .env.runtime in the build context; set VAULT_MODE back to "static", then place the static vault token on the line right after.

secret setting of tajof-bahif: COURIER_KEY3=65d

Ticket #2907 — Signature check fails on report builder export

Support: customers exporting from the Tallyvane report builder see a signature verification error after the sorting-stability patch. The patch changed row ordering in grouped exports, which altered the serialized payload, so exports signed before the patch now fail verification against cached manifests. Advise customers to regenerate reports; old exports cannot be re-verified. Fresh exports are signed with the key below.

signing key of fadug-haweg = bky19_x2JJNa4RuE34mQa9TgK

Subject: Key rotation — OrderVault soft-delete worker

Hi all,

Quick note for whoever maintains this after me: the soft-delete sweeper on the orders table (the one that flips deleted_at instead of actually dropping rows) talks to the OrderVault internal API, and that key just got rotated. The old key stops working Friday. Update the worker's config before then or the nightly sweep will silently fail and tombstoned rows will pile up. The new key for the OrderVault service is below.

service key, tawip-kajeg: qvz2-3v

**Q: Why does the spreadsheet export in Tallygrove eat so much memory?**

A: Short version: the exporter loads every row into memory before streaming, so big workbooks (50k+ rows) can balloon the worker. If the pod gets OOM-killed mid-export, retries pile up fast. Mitigation lives in the Hollis vault — restart the exporter with the chunked flag set. To unlock the vault, use the recovery passphrase below.

strongbox words: druvan-lamys-eliius-jorax-istox-soreth-ulays-gilix-ralix-oliiel-norwyn-casvan-praius